Our journey takes us back to 1895 in New York, where the fishing license was born. Back then, residents could snag an annual license for a mere $1, while non-residents had to shell out a whopping $2. You can shoot some decent-sized carp in Illinois with the largest grass carp weighing in at 78 pounds, 8 ounces, shot on Lake Minear. The biggest common carp here was 38 pounds. In all honesty, I've seen states with bigger state records. For example, you can get grass carp in states like Alabama up to 92 pounds.Illinois. Residents under age 16 may take and possess a limit of fish without a fishing license.The 2024 Illinois Free Fishing Days celebration will take place June 14 – 17, coinciding with Father's Day weekend. During this four-day celebration of fishing in Illinois, anglers can fish without purchasing a fishing license, salmon stamp or inland trout stamp. Get Email Updates.The purchase of fishing equipment and motorboat fuels by fishing and boating enthusiasts supports sport fish restoration, preservation and conservation. By taxing anglers, they are given a stake in ensuring the money is used wisely. This forms the basis of the user pay/user benefit "cycle of success." Call Us: 1 (888) 473-4858 TTY/TDD Line: 1 (866) 325-4949Free fishing and hunting licenses are issued for disabled veterans who are receiving 10 percent or greater service-connected compensation, or total disability pension benefits. The veteran may obtain this license from the Illinois Department of Veterans' Affairs (IDVA) by providing disability documentation that is no more than one year old.Residents and non-residents alike must have a license to fish or shellfish in Washington waters. Attn: State Record Fish. 700 S. 10th Street. Havana, IL 62644.The fees for Illinois fishing guide licenses have been updated for the 2024 season: Resident Fishing Guide License: $50. Non-Resident Fishing Guide License: $100. Resident Fishing Guide License (65 years and older): $25. Non-Resident Fishing Guide License (65 years and older): $50.
